irwa82 at froggy.com.au wrote:
> I was wondering what is involved in connecting to a adsl connection if they don't have pppoe one provider site says they support the following.
>
> IPoATM = Yes
> RF1483 (bridge) = Yes
> PPPoA = No
> PPPoE = No
If I read
http://public.ldp.planetmirror.com/HOWTO/DSL-HOWTO/configure.html#BRIDGEVSPPP
correctly, then you should be able to configure your ethernet interface
to just use static assignment/DHCP as per their instructions. Or
alternatively, spend a few hundred and get an ADSL router -- most of
them support RFC1483.
I haven't set up a Linux machine to talk directly to an ADSL link using
this method before (our connection uses RFC1483, but we use an ADSL
router) but at the surface of it, it doesn't look too complex.
